Some creators say “Buy Me A Coffee” when asking for monetary contributions. Don’t fall for that. All money is fungible. You are funding a yearly iPhone upgrade, a designer bag or chips at the casino.
Or it could be spent on paying for food, utilities or books. More accurately, it’s all of these things.
A percentage yn of your x amount of money donated funds zn goods and services/savings, depending on the proportions of your recipient’s total income spent on those things.
You donate $1. The recipient spends 50% of his total income on coffee, and the other half on books. That means 50 cents of your dollar goes to coffee and books, each.
Even if the recipient “separates” his proceeds from the rest of his/her wealth, and spends all of those proceeds on a particular use, say charity, it still does not mean that the money you contributed went entirely to charity. The argument above on the apportioning of your money still holds.
Whether it is in different bank accounts, mental accounts, or pig-shaped boxes does not affect the fungibility of money.
